Type
ORACLE
Validation date
2025-03-27 13:19: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.00571,
    "usd": 0.00616
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001D2794A01A1739131E2580F2098292A8FA44B3E0CCDD303F57B601500E33AE053

Previous signature

16C0DC8299D272D742CF6C7D95D8A3C43D2841E79DBC5DF0B6DBAAA3F718E06701F906B0DC1E42A481A56CDDF036210718E487AD1CB26C3D994E4F33D7088E05

Origin signature

3045022100CD0E5A96220B16B06A78DD3376DA77D800F0DAB9463C3C86B2F339B0482B51E902207EF072E6B0FAB375895FA89A29B8B3089516DAE86C1F2C056E3C46B28054E804

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

0032FCF96221190CBE6BB36AD9F98B0A59A71351697C6CE828CD8F976591597ABD

Coordinator signature

ECE55D7389E7C954FABDB861D1947E366DF820CBCAFC0554EB7F753A74BC4326141FEFFE35E53692699B44A4D4C2EA69DF68B540E289A4AA7AF05139CE0F7D02

Validator #1 public key

00012E30765FFC72AF99D9420F389600BD6517D9BC763BE7B9FF74AE63814F42E8BA

Validator #1 signature

C2A398DC812CCE4D97774DF2661E02E9624E76A9FB92939F4E2F6DE77152641945691C6004B16A7DAFB10327C02DD04BEF6415541FE95DDA6FDC23CAD51B2B04

Validator #2 public key

00015844C2F18E6F10056A65E204371CEFC674E2C69A5A6D887A427B4177B9338B19

Validator #2 signature

B7571064B1D30CFA093C010B6E82A81BB0E548673EC41A9C48E5FF0CB810090361E98B443E3B593F553A3AD883222D3536310F7E281E835B177A094CF5CCEE0E